Spotting the Signs of a Damaged Drain in Your Rainford Property

Sometimes, a blocked drain is just a blockage. But often, stubborn, recurring issues point to something more serious underneath. Keep an eye out for these common warning signs that your drain might need repairing:

  • Recurring Blockages: If your toilets, sinks, or outside drains are constantly backing up, even after unblocking, it could mean a deeper structural problem like a crack or displaced pipe.
  • Foul Smells: A persistent, unpleasant smell of sewage, especially outside or in specific areas of your property, often indicates a break in the drainage line allowing waste to escape.
  • Damp Patches or Pooling Water: Unexplained damp on walls, floors, or in your garden, or standing water where it shouldn’t be, can signal a leaking or collapsed underground drain.
  • Subsidence or Ground Movement: In severe cases, escaping water from a damaged drain can wash away soil, leading to dips or cracks in driveways, paths, or even building foundations.
  • Gurgling Noises: Unusual gurgling sounds from your pipes, even when not in use, might suggest an issue with airflow caused by a partial collapse or significant blockage.
    If you notice any of these, it’s time to call in the experts. Early detection can save you a lot of time, money, and hassle down the line.

Revolutionising Drain Repair: Our No-Dig Trenchless Solutions

The good news is that repairing damaged drains doesn't always mean digging up your garden or driveway. At Avery Drainage Solutions, we’re specialists in advanced "no-dig" or trenchless drain repair techniques. These methods are incredibly efficient, saving you significant disruption, time, and labour costs.

  • Drain Relining: This involves inserting a durable, resin-impregnated sleeve into the existing damaged pipe. Once in place, it’s inflated and cured, creating a brand new, seamless, and incredibly strong pipe within the old one. It’s like giving your drain a new inner skin, restoring its integrity without any excavation. This is perfect for long sections of damaged pipe.
  • Patch Lining: For more localised cracks, holes, or displaced joints, we use a similar resin-based technique to apply a specific patch directly to the damaged area. It's a targeted, quick, and highly effective fix that prevents further deterioration.
    Our experienced team uses state-of-the-art equipment to deliver these robust solutions, ensuring your drain is repaired effectively and built to last.

Pinpointing the Problem with Precision: CCTV Drain Surveys

You can’t fix what you can’t see. That’s why our first step in any drain repair job begins with a thorough CCTV drain survey. Using high-definition drain cameras, we navigate the inside of your pipes, providing us (and you) with a clear, real-time view of the problem. This allows our expert team to accurately diagnose the exact cause and location of the damage, whether it’s root ingress, a crack, a collapse, or a displaced joint. This precise diagnostic service ensures we recommend the most effective and cost-efficient repair, saving you guesswork and unnecessary work. You'll receive a detailed report and video footage outlining our findings.
